What You'll Be Doing
As a Traffic Engineer, you will:
- Prepare traffic and transport plans, studies and strategies that align with Council priorities and community needs.
- Research, analyse and develop practical solutions to traffic and land-use challenges.
- Provide technical advice and assessment input on development applications, planning proposals and strategic planning documents.
- Assist in the preparation of grant applications to secure external funding for transport and traffic-related projects.
- Plan, assess and design traffic and transport infrastructure, including:
- Bus stops
- Active transport facilities
- Parking facilities
- Road networks
- Traffic management treatments
- Work closely with key stakeholders, including Transport for NSW, NSW Police and other authorities, to support the delivery of transport outcomes across the Shire.

About Sutherland Shire Council
Sutherland Shire is a unique area in greater Sydney. Boasting iconic beaches, stunning coastline, vibrant town centers, and incredible national parks. All just 26 km from the CBD. As one of the largest Councils in NSW, we're home to a growing and connected community of more than 230,000 people.
